Oatmill is approximately 1 1/2 to 2 years old. Maybe Cocker spaniel mix. She weighs approximately 13 pounds.

Working on potty training, will go outside if taken frequently.  
 
This sweet little face is Oatmill. Oatmill because she was found in the middle of a road being eaten up with fleas. After she was vetted she had many Oatmeal baths for itching.
 
Oatmill is the sweetest, happiest, snuggle  foster I have had. She loves to play with other dogs, people and toys. She’s so sweet I would guess she would not be aggressive with cats. Not to say she wouldn’t play if approached.
 
She does well with kids, she gets excited to be with with them. Oatmill will need a fenced in yard and another dog in the family.
She is also Kennel trained.
